One of the questions I get frequently is somebody composing an email and they start typing an email address and all of a sudden theres an invalid one, or one that they dont expect, or something is just wrong about the suggestions that are being made by their email interface. The problem here is that these suggestions can come from several different places. Im going to show you how to clear up one of them, and tell you about the other two. First, the most common culprit? Its your browser trying to be helpful. So here we are in Microsoft Edge and Im going to use it as my example. This applies to all browsers, including Chrome and Firefox and others. T
